CHATTANOOGA, Tenn. — UTC Students and Staff Face Lockdown Amid Reports of Possible Active Threat Incident

CHATTANOOGA, Tenn. — The University of Tennessee at Chattanooga (UTC) enacted an immediate campus lockdown Thursday afternoon after reports surfaced of a potential active threat on campus. Authorities advised all students, faculty, and staff to seek shelter and remain indoors until further notice.

According to university officials, the lockdown was initiated as a precautionary measure to ensure the safety of everyone on campus. Emergency notifications were sent out via text, email, and the university alert system, instructing members to stay away from windows and secure themselves in classrooms or offices.

Chattanooga police responded promptly, deploying officers across key areas of the campus. Multiple law enforcement vehicles were observed near the campus entrance, while tactical units coordinated with campus security to secure buildings and assess potential risks.

Witnesses reported seeing students and faculty moving quickly into secured areas, some using desks and chairs to barricade doors. The atmosphere on campus was tense as emergency personnel worked to gather information about the situation.

Officials emphasized that there was no immediate confirmation of anyone being harmed, but they urged caution due to the seriousness of the reports. The university stressed the importance of following all safety instructions until authorities declared the campus safe.

Local authorities have set up a perimeter around the university while investigating the reports. Police stated that they were conducting a thorough sweep of the campus to ensure there were no active threats and to gather any potential evidence related to the incident.

Parents and family members of students expressed concern as they monitored updates online. The university’s communication channels were actively providing information to the public, urging everyone to remain calm and avoid spreading unverified reports.

Psychological support services were made available to students and staff affected by the lockdown. University counselors and local mental health professionals were on standby to assist anyone experiencing stress or anxiety due to the unfolding situation.

While the lockdown remained in effect, campus transportation was suspended, and classes were canceled until authorities confirmed the area was secure. Students were instructed to remain in place and refrain from using their phones for non-essential communication to prevent distraction from safety directives.

Authorities assured the public that the situation was being handled with the highest level of precaution and professionalism. Updates from law enforcement and the university were expected as the investigation continued, and the community was encouraged to remain vigilant but calm.
